Start With Clean Nails
Good nails start with a clean base. You can’t expect polish to stick well on dirty or oily nails.
● Remove any old polish completely.
● Push back cuticles gently to avoid polish pooling at the edges.
● Buff nails lightly to get rid of shine or bumps.
● Wipe nails with alcohol or nail cleanser before painting.
Doing this makes it easier for Shine On One Coat No Wipe color to stick and last longer. Clean nails also prevent lifting and peeling.
Use a Base Coat
Even though this polish is “one coat,” a base coat helps a lot.
● It protects your nails from staining.
● It gives the color something to grab onto.
● It helps prevent chipping and peeling.
A thin layer is enough. You don’t need thick base coats. It’s a small step that makes a big difference.
Apply Thin Layers, Not Thick
Thick polish might seem like it will give stronger color. It actually makes it chip faster.
● Apply a thin, even coat of Shine On One Coat No Wipe color.
● Brush along the nail tip to seal the edges.
● If the color is not fully opaque, wait for the first coat to cure, then add a second thin layer.
Thin layers cure better, shine brighter, and resist cracking.
Cure Properly
Curing is super important. Even the best polish won’t last if it isn’t cured right.
● Use a good LED or UV lamp.
● Follow the recommended curing time.
● Don’t rush or touch nails before they are done.
Proper curing locks the color and keeps it chip-free. It also helps Shine On One Coat No Wipe color stay glossy and smooth.
Protect Your Nails Every Day
Once the polish is on, everyday habits matter.
● Wear gloves when washing dishes or cleaning.
● Don’t use nails as tools to open cans or scrape things.
● Use cuticle oil to keep nails healthy and flexible.
Small steps like this stop chipping and fading. They also make your manicure last longer without losing shine.
